Recalls (4)

SEAT BELTS:FRONT:RETRACTOR26/08/2021

Jaguar Land Rover North America, LLC (Land Rover) is recalling certain 2021 Range Rover, 2022 Range Rover Sport, 2020-2021 Range Rover Velar, Discovery Sport, 2020-2022 Discovery, and Defender vehicles. The seat belt automatic locking retractors may deactivate early, which can prevent the child restraint system from securing properly.

Risk: An unsecured child restraint system can increase the risk of injury during a crash.

Fix: Dealers will inspect and replace the seat belt assemblies as necessary, free of charge. Owner letters were mailed October 20, 2021. Owners may contact Land Rover customer service at 1-800-637-6837. Land Rover's number for this recall is N630.

Maintenance & Warranty

Land Rover New-Vehicle Warranty Coverage

Bumper-to-bumper (basic)
4 yr / 50K mi
Powertrain
4 yr / 50K mi
Hybrid/EV battery
8 yr / 100K mi
Corrosion (rust perforation)
6 yr / unlimited mi
Roadside assistance
4 yr / unlimited mi

These are the terms for a new Land Rover. If you're buying a used 2020 DISCOVERY SPORT, remaining coverage is usually pro-rated from the vehicle's original in-service date. Not all coverage transfers between owners — check with a Land Rover dealer for VIN-specific remaining warranty.
